Ellicott's Commentary

Ellicott's Commentary for English Readers(12) Thou, O Solomon . . .--i.e., "Let Solomon keep and enjoy his possessions (his harem of mercenary beauties), which cost so much to obtain and keep; I am happier in the secure love of my one true wife."
